Output 58f56b5b6ef51009f514310d96d28afea1ea8ea062d2577edc906d387498564d:10

value
4286828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69114f2b070853130d31d10b46bcd7b678aa2bc0 OP_EQUAL
address
3BGZcMUF6uKzUNAQz2JNwAQYKCA1JVoM93
transaction
58f56b5b6ef51009f514310d96d28afea1ea8ea062d2577edc906d387498564d
confirmations
103671
spent
true